Irvine police arrested an animal trainer and his girlfriend on Thursday after 10 dogs died in his care.
Kwong “Tony” Chun Sit, 53, of Irvine, was arrested on suspicion of animal cruelty and destruction of evidence, according to the Irvine Police Department. Sit’s girlfriend, Tingfeng Liu ...
